Field Research is a long-running feature in Pokemon Go that gives Trainers a variety of tasks to complete to earn rewards. Completing seven tasks over seven days will result in a Research Breakthrough, which is a guaranteed encounter with a desirable Pokemon.
These Field Research tasks incorporate various elements of gameplay. Some will ask you to catch different types of Pokemon, others require you to take part in Raid Battles , and a few will task you with earning Candies or Hearts with your Buddy .
For June 2024, Trainers can earn an encounter with Hisuian Growlithe, Larvitar, Audino, Axew, Furfrou, and Jangmo-o as a Research Breakthrough. These are quite rare creatures in Pokemon Go, so it’s worth catching as many as possible during the Shared Skies season festivities.

What is Field Research in Pokemon Go?
Field Research is a series of tasks that are obtained by spinning a PokeStop or Gym . Players looking to rack up rewards will have to travel as they are only able to complete one task a day for each location.
Each task contains an objective, and trainers are given a reward for achieving it. Rewards can range from items like Poke Balls to encounters with specific Pokemon, which you can see in the tables above.
To unlock a Research Breakthrough and get an encounter with the current month’s Pokemon, you’ll need to complete one Field Research task every day for seven days . The good news is they don’t have to be consecutive days, so you could do this over the space of a month if you wanted to.
Once you’ve completed a task, make sure you claim the reward on the Field Research progress page to earn a stamp. You can only earn one stamp per day, but completed tasks can be saved up and claimed at a later date to earn a stamp.
Once seven stamps have been earned, you can claim your Research Breakthrough reward by opening the package that appears at the top of the Field Research progress page.

Field Research Breakthrough Shiny rates
Just like most species, Pokemon encounters from Field Research and Breakthrough rewards have a Shiny rate of around 1 in 450 . While not the best odds, it’s still better than most of the mainline RPGs.
If you want to increase your chances of finding a Shiny variation, make sure you don’t miss a single day of Field Research, as you’ll be able to get up to four Research Breakthrough encounters this way.

Research System Breakdown
Research Tasks are divided into four categories:
- Field Research - Single-objective goals such as spinning PokeStops and catching Pokemon that reward items and one "stamp" (1 per day). These are the tasks outlined above.
- Special Research - Story based multi-objective goals such as catching and transferring Pokemon that have unknown rewards
- Paid Research - Similar to Special Research, but a ticket must be purchased in order to actually enjoy these Research lines. These are frequently tied to events or seasons.
- Research Breakthrough - Rewards based on collecting stamps that reward Stardust, items, and a Pokemon encounter.
Task Mechanics
A trainer can hold up to 3 tasks at a time, 4 including an AR task. Also, trainers can trash a task if they do not want to try to complete it.
Trainers receive tasks from spinning PokeStops, and each Pokestop gives the same task to all trainers during the day. If the reward is an encounter, all trainers receive the same species (though IVs will differ). If you get a task on Monday from a stop and don’t clear it until Tuesday, you will not be able to get a task from that same PokeStop on Tuesday as once you receive a task, you will not receive another one from that PokeStop. However, if you delete a task, you can go back to that stop later in the day to get it again.
Various events frequently have their own unique set of tasks with event-themed rewards. Community Days in particular bend the Research rule a bit, as the research assigned to each Stop for the day changes to Community Day-themed research for the duration of the event, and revert back to normal after the event. Note that completing research from a given stop at any point during a given day will cause it to remain claimed for the rest of said day regardless of event-themed task changes.
Tasks give a variety of rewards, often based on the challenge you had to complete. Rewards can be encounters, Stardust, or items such as balls, potions, revives, TMs, and Rare Candy. Generally, more difficult tasks will have higher rewards.
Encounters from tasks are level 15 Pokemon with IVs of at least 10 in all 3 stats. After clearing an encounter task, you will be taken to the encounter. The Pokemon will not be weather boosted regardless of the in-game weather. You can run from the encounter and come back to it in the future.
Once you clear an encounter task, you can immediately collect a new task. Interestingly enough, you can save a large number of encounters! Some trainers do this and choose to catch them during a Lucky Egg or Star Piece session.
Each day when you complete your first task, you receive a Research Stamp. When you have 7 stamps, you will receive a Research Breakthrough.
Research Breakthrough rewards change each season.
General Tips
Special research tasks do not give a daily stamp - only field research does Minimum level for Special Research is level 5 Pokemon encounters appear to be at level Many players have a “refill loop” or “grind loop” of stops and gyms in their PoGo lives, often one they hit multiple times each day.. If you have the option, add a second loop. Having multiple loops will greatly increase the number of tasks seen Try to keep one open task so you can always pick a new one up when you visit a Pokestop for the first time in a day. Find a network of players to report tasks, perhaps through your raid chat of choice. You won’t be able to check every stop, so if people call out TM, Rare Candy or Chansey quests it can really help. Some communities have focused on calling out Charmander encounter quests. This is a great way to farm high IV Pokemon before a community day. Some encounters have very large hit-boxes. Save these for when you are working on a 3 excellent or 3 great throw in a row quest. Try not to hold more than 1 long term quest. Remember there is an opportunity cost to holding 3 “Catch a Ditto for 3 Rare Candy” tasks. Obviously the payoff is awesome, but in the meantime you are missing out on so many other potential rewards from other tasks you cannot get. Don’t miss a day of Research Progress. If you don’t think you can play much tomorrow, leave one task unclaimed today. Tomorrow you can wake up, claim the task, and make progress towards your Research Breakthrough. Consider weather, biome, and active events when deciding whether to keep or delete a task. You likely aren’t going to quickly complete the “3 Pidgey or Murkrow” task on a sunny day during a rock event, but you should blow through “catch 5 Pokemon with Weather Boost” on a cloudy day during a fighting event. If you don’t throw excellents well, it’s not the end of the world to toss a task requiring an excellent throw. Holding on to tasks without substantial rewards for a long period of time is a big mistake. In general, take your playstyle into account when deciding to keep or delete a task. Do you battle gyms constantly? Then the Minium task isn’t bad as you will quickly turn it over. Did you already use your raid pass for the day? Then don’t hold on to that “Defeat a level 3 raid for some potions” type tasks. Free to play? Then the hatch 3 eggs” quest is probably an easy one to delete. Have a task that you know you cannot complete quickly at a stop near your house? Well trash that task while you grind. Then as you return home you can grab it later in the day. That way you can cycle through more tasks without it clogging your inventory. Remember that reward encounters and the Research Breakthrough reward have a 0% flee rate. Use pinaps liberally! Keep track of local nests. “Catch 3 Bugs” is much easier when you know there is a Caterpie nest a couple blocks away.

What is Research in Pokémon GO?
Research is a feature in Pokémon GO that gives Trainers the opportunity to help Professor Willow with his Pokémon Research. Completing a Research Task will unlock rewards. The more challenging a task, the greater the reward will be.
There are two types of Research you can contribute to: Field Research and Special Research .
What is Field Research ?
Field Research tasks are assigned/collected by spinning PokéStops. Trainers can only receive and complete one task from each PokéStop each day. Tasks are the same for all trainers on a given day so you can share PokéStop locations for a desirable task with others in your community.
The task will consist of an objective and a reward for completing it. Rewards range from Items to Pokémon encounters. If the task awards items, it will disclose what item and quantity on the task itself. If it’s an encounter, it won’t. Instead you can refer to the handy graphic on this page.
The first Field Research task you complete for a day will reward you with a Stamp towards unlocking a Research Breakthrough .
How do I unlock a Research Breakthrough ?
You can unlock a Research Breakthrough by collect 7 Stamps. Again, Stamps are obtained from your first completed Field Research task for the day. Unlike the ‘First PokéStop of the Day’ or ‘First Catch of the Day’ streaks, you do not need to collect Stamps on consecutive days. You won’t ever lose stamps you earned because you missed a day.
Upon reaching 7 Stamps, you can open the box and earn a handful of helpful Rewards. Rewards will consist of a Pokémon encounter, XP, Stardust and will include one of the following items: Rare Candy, Pinap Berries, Ultra Balls, or Poké Balls.
What is Special Research ?
Special Research is like Field Research but they can be thought of as part of the game’s Story. Like Field Research they consist of tasks that you work through to earn Rewards. However in Special Research completing a set of task will earn you additional rewards. Completing all sets of tasks in the series will earn you a more valuable reward. eg. A Mythical Pokémon encounter.
While, Trainers cannot repeat Special Research tasks, Professor Willow will occasionally seek assistance with new tasks. Special Research can also be assigned at Special Events like GO Fest in Chicago or during in-game Events like Pokémon GO Halloween 2018.
What are the CP numbers next to the Pokémon in the graphic?
That is the range of possible CPs that your Pokémon encounter could be. The highest is Perfect IVs and the lowest is not so perfect IVs.
What is the Sparkle next to some Pokémon in the graphic?
The sparkle indicates that there is a chance of encountering that Pokémon in their Shiny form. The chance of encountering a Shiny from a Field Research task is 1 in 450. However they could possibly be higher for certain encounters (eg. Absol).

Spinda in Pokémon Go was one of many 'missing' Gen 3 Pokémon creatures from the game, until it arrived in the summer of 2018.
Spinda is one of the most unique Pokémon in the entire series. Though the Normal-Type rabbit-like creature isn't particularly competent in battle, or evolves into anything unique, the pattern on its body is different with every catch - with over four billion possibilities touted in the main games.
Pokémon Go doesn't offer this variation, and instead offers nine Spinda forms to try and find.
On this page:
How to get Spinda in Pokémon Go this month
Pokémon go spinda forms list.
What makes Spinda so interesting to catch is that it's the very first Pokémon to debut exclusively through the Field Research feature.
Once you find the specific Field Research and complete it, Spinda will be available to catch.
![research tasks july 2023 pokemon go research tasks july 2023 pokemon go](https://assetsio.gnwcdn.com/pokemon_go_spinda_DCQvqbF.jpg?width=690&quality=75&format=jpg&auto=webp)
Each month, the Field Research you need to find changes. For June 2024, the quest is Five Great Curveball Throws in a Row with the reward being Spinda form 7.
Once you have the task, then it's time to land a Curveball. Our Curveballs page can help if you're struggling with this throw type, but in short, you must spin the ball and land it in the circle. Take your time and wait until after an attack increase your chances.
If you're struggling, then attempting to catch a Legendary Pokémon from a Legendary raid - which usually have larger hit circles - might help.
After that, Spinda will appear when you claim the Field Research reward. Spinda, like other Field Research reward catches, won't run away, so take your time in catching it, and even consider using a Pinap Berry to increase the amount of Spinda Candy you earn.
Where to find the Spinda Field Research in Pokémon Go
With the many Field Research variants out there, the Spinda quest could take a while to hunt down. Remember, once you have spun a PokéStop and collected a Field Research task, you can delete it and spin another, so keep exploring until you find it.
Additionally, remember that each PokéStop is assigned a specific Field Research task every day for every player.
So if you can learn which one that is from a friend or someone in the Pokémon Go community, then that can make life easier.
Spinda quests have become increasingly hard to find, but with a month to find each form, you should be able to get one before the month's out.

As mentioned, in the main games, there are apparently billions of Spinda forms, due to the way they create new patterns for each catch.
In Pokémon Go, things are a little easier, with just nine forms to catch.
Each month offers a different form to collect, though from June 2019, the forms are cycling back around again, allowing you to catch ones you previously missed.
Additionally, from June 2019, each newly-released Spinda form has the chance to be a shiny .
Form | Availability | |
---|---|---|
1 | October 2018, November and December 2019, January, February, 2021, October 2021, July 2022, March 2023, April 2023, December 2023 | |
2 | March to April 2019, September and October 2020, November 2021, August 2022, May 2023, January 2024 | |
3 | September 2018, September 2019, April 2021, December 2021, September 2022, June 2023, February 2024 | |
4 | May to June 2019, November and December 2020, May 2021, January, February and October 2022, July 2023, March 2024 | |
5 | January to February 2019, June, July and August 2020, June 2021, March and November 2022, August 2023, April 2024 | |
6 | December 2018, March 2020, July 2021, April 2022, December 2022, September 2023, May 2024 | |
7 | November 2018, January, February and May 2020, August 2021, May 2022, January 2023, October 2023, June 2024 | |
8 | August 2018, July 2019, April 2020, March 2021, September 2021, June 2022, February 2023, November 2023 | |
9 | Valentine's Day event 2019, 2021, 2022, 2023 and 2024 |
That's every form available right now - if you missed one, wait until it comes round again, or see if a friend has one to trade.
As time goes on, more Spinda might be released - there is room in the Pokedex for 20 (!), so it's very likely. When or how, however, we don't know.
But for now, expect them to rotate through Field Research every month or two.
